## Authentication

The Quillmatch pause-profiling endpoints expose GC pause histograms from the matching service so plugin authors can correlate latency spikes with collection events. Access is read-only and scoped per plugin: you can fetch pause data for your own match pools but not others. Tokens expire after 12 hours; refresh them via the standard exchange endpoint before long profiling runs, or mid-run samples will silently drop. All histogram requests must carry a bearer token, such as the one below.

login token, tagef-fahag: eyJhbGciOiJIUzI1NiIsInR5cCI6IkpXVCJ9.eyJzdWIiOiIq4q7_ZIn0.Wf_Z_J0O

## Build Provenance: Vendored Fonts

As of this sprint, all third-party fonts used in Glimmerkit are vendored into the repo under `assets/fonts/vendored`. The Pelatro build pipeline now records the checksum of each font file at archive time, so we can prove exactly which glyph set shipped in any release. For the sync: every vendored font bundle is stamped with the provenance token below.

session token of kahog-bahif = htk9_f63daec35

## Authentication

Welcome to Rotato, our little secrets-rotation utility. Before Rotato can rotate anything, it has to prove it's Rotato — slightly ironic, we know. Auth is bearer-token based against the Keyhouse service. New folks: don't generate your own token on day one; grab the shared staging one from the team vault so your test rotations don't touch prod. The CLI reads it from the `ROTATO_TOKEN` env var. For local smoke tests, export the staging token shown below:

session JWT of yaguf-tahop = eyJhbGciOiJIUzI1NiIsInR5cCI6IkpXVCJ9.eyJzdWIiOiIIvtUmFqQ_4In0.rjsW2NuF59R8

MEMO — Receiving Site, Corvane Mill Depot

Two raffle drums for the Astervale staff party arrive Friday between 14:00 and 15:00, shipped from the Pellbrook office. Each drum is crated upright with the crank handles removed and bagged inside. Do not tip the crates. Inspect for cracked acrylic on arrival and log any damage before signing. Store both in the dry cage near bay three until the events team collects them Monday. The courier hand-over instruction appears directly below.

drop instructions, hahip-badug: the quenox ralath courier leaves the kaseth fraiel rusiel tameth belys istdor ralion giliel ledger at gate 7830 under passcode 165413